Paleto Township Police Department Livery Package by FuTuR's Designs 1.0.0

(0 reviews)

1 Screenshot

Well, it has been a while hasn't it? 

 

Inside this file you will find liveries for the following:

- 2011 Crown Vic (Patrol + Old Rusty Patrol + Canine)

- 2013 Ford Explorer (Patrol + Canine)

- 2014 Dodge Charger (Patrol)

- 2015 Ford Expedition (Patrol)

- 2016 Ford Explorer (Patrol + Canine)

- 2018 Chevrolet Tahoe (Patrol + Narcotics Task Force Canine)

- 2018 Dodge Charger (Patrol + Aggressive Driving Unit)

- 2018 Ford F150 (Patrol + Commercial Vehicle Officer)

- 2018 Ford Taurus (Patrol)

- 2020 Ford Explorer (Patrol + Canine)

- 2021 Chevrolet Tahoe (Patrol + Canine)

- 2024 Ford Mustang Darkhorse (Patrol + Traffic)
